Hi Andrea: You can define multiple output formats that use the template driver. They can each have different names and mime-types. You can even use mime subtypes if you needed, say, two XML formats. The MapServer CGI supports a parameter called qformat that allows you to change the query template to be used. I'm not sure how this works with WFS, probably via mime-type.
Steve From: [email protected] [mailto:[email protected]] On Behalf Of Andrea Peri Sent: Tuesday, July 03, 2012 5:42 PM To: [email protected] Subject: [mapserver-users] One template for every text type Hi, As report from documentation, MapServer will allow to define a template to set the return from an identify. I need to define almost two distinct kind of returns: One for user (text/plain or text/html) and one for business application (text/xml). So I like to define not only a template for return an XML but also a template for return an html page. I don't know how to say to MapServer what template us for text/html and what for text/xml.
